The Resort at Glade Springs today announces the schedule and attractions of the ninth annual “Fright Nights at The Resort at Glade Springs,”the region’s largest Halloween and haunted-theme attraction, frequented each year by thousands of visitors. Fright Nights events will take place Fridays and Saturdays in October on the following dates: October 5, 6, 12, 13, 19, 20, 26, and 27 from sundown to 10:30 p.m.

Fright Nights is proudly presented by John Howerton Honda of Beckley, and a portion of each ticket sold will benefit The United Way of Southern West Virginia. The Resort at Glade Springs is located near Beckley, at 255 Resort Drive in Daniels, West Virginia.

“It’s amazing how well all of our Fright Nights attractions have been received by our guests”, says Ashley Long, the Resort’s Creative Director. “We’re giving people everything that they love about our signature Appalachian Anarchy haunted trail and more this year. Our new “We Are Family” trail theme will send you through a disturbing mountain village with new set pieces, costumes and a family of extremely creepy characters. We’ve also brought back a lot more of everything that made previous year’s haunted trails such a hit: more set pieces with all-new designs, more animatronics, more actors staging scenes of murder and mayhem in the darkness of these West Virginia woods that will really get you screaming! We’ve also completely redesigned the “3D Nightmare” to give participants a real sense of panic and disorientation from the moment you step inside.”

The family-friendly “Spooky Golf” will return this year offering a nine-hole miniature golf course with scary surprises on each hole. “3D Nightmare” makes a comeback this year as well, transforming the pavilion area into a 5000 square foot maze with a new series of floating walls, moving floors and horror themes around every corner from the moment of entry. Participants in the 3D Nightmare will transition over to the new “Biohazard Laser Tag” attraction, where a mad scientist must be stopped before his radioactive lab explodes.
